Sometimes my party members and I have a hard time what game to do. Or, we just can not agree. I was thinking if there was a vote system that the owner of the party could set up and watch, that would fix that problem! Here is how it would go!
-Only the party leader can set it up by doing /p votestart
-To end the vote, do /p voteend (this will show what won to the whole party)
-To see what people have voted for, and how many people voted, to /p vote
view (it will not show who voted for what)
What do you guys think?
